VPN环境下OBS直播丢帧问题深度解析与优化方案

在当今远程协作、云游戏和实时内容创作日益普及的背景下,OBS(Open Broadcaster Software)已成为许多主播、视频制作者和企业用户进行高质量直播的核心工具,不少用户在使用VPN连接时发现,OBS画面频繁出现“丢帧”现象——即画面卡顿、跳跃甚至短暂黑屏,严重影响直播流畅度和观众体验,作为一名网络工程师,我将从技术原理出发,深入剖析这一问题,并提供切实可行的优化方案。

我们需要明确什么是“丢帧”,在视频编码过程中,每一帧图像都会被压缩并按顺序传输到服务器或观众端,如果某个数据包因网络延迟、抖动或丢失未能按时到达,OBS会无法正确解码该帧,从而导致画面中断或卡顿,这在普通网络环境中可能只是偶发现象,但在使用VPN时却变得尤为明显。

造成OBS通过VPN丢帧的主要原因有以下几点:

  1. 链路延迟增加:大多数VPN服务(尤其是国际节点)会引入额外的路由跳数,导致RTT(往返时间)显著上升,本地网络RTT为20ms,而通过某海外VPN后可能升至80-150ms,这直接增加了视频帧传输的等待时间,容易触发缓冲超时机制。

  2. 带宽波动与QoS限制:部分免费或商用VPN提供商对带宽进行限速,或未启用QoS(服务质量)策略,导致视频流与其他流量争抢资源,尤其当你的上行带宽不足(如家庭宽带上传仅5Mbps)时,OBS高码率设置(如4000kbps以上)极易引发丢包。

  3. 协议兼容性问题:某些老旧或加密强度高的VPN协议(如PPTP、旧版OpenVPN)在穿越NAT(网络地址转换)或防火墙时存在兼容性问题,可能导致UDP封包被错误处理,而OBS默认使用UDP传输视频流,对丢包敏感。

  4. 客户端负载过高:如果你同时运行多个程序(如浏览器、游戏、杀毒软件),系统CPU/内存压力增大,OBS编码效率下降,进一步加剧丢帧风险。

针对上述问题,我建议采取以下优化措施:

  • 选择低延迟、高稳定性VPN:优先选用支持WireGuard协议的商业服务(如ExpressVPN、NordVPN),其轻量级设计可减少传输延迟,避免使用公共免费节点,它们往往拥塞严重。

  • 调整OBS编码参数:将视频码率设为不超过上行带宽的70%(如上传10Mbps,则码率设为6000kbps),帧率保持30fps,使用x264编码器并启用“恒定速率模式”(CBR)而非VBR,以稳定带宽占用。

  • 启用UDP优先策略:在路由器或操作系统中配置QoS规则,将OBS进程标记为高优先级,确保其在网络拥塞时仍能获得足够带宽。

  • 关闭不必要的后台应用:清理系统资源,禁用自动更新、杀毒扫描等占用CPU的任务,保障OBS运行环境纯净。

最后提醒:若上述方法仍无法改善,建议尝试本地直连直播平台测试对比,确认是否真正由VPN引起,必要时可联系VPN服务商获取技术支持,或考虑使用专用线路(如SD-WAN)替代通用VPN。

OBS通过VPN丢帧并非不可解决的问题,而是网络质量与配置优化的综合体现,掌握这些技巧,你就能在安全与流畅之间找到最佳平衡点。

VPN环境下OBS直播丢帧问题深度解析与优化方案

半仙加速器-海外加速器|VPN加速器|vpn翻墙加速器|VPN梯子|VPN外网加速

@版权声明

转载原创文章请注明转载自半仙加速器-海外加速器|VPN加速器|vpn翻墙加速器|VPN梯子|VPN外网加速,网站地址:https://wap.web-banxianjiasuqi.com/